Footwear designed to mimic the feeling of being barefoot, available through a major online retailer, represents a growing niche within the shoe market. These minimal shoes prioritize foot flexibility, ground feedback, and natural movement. Examples include models with wide toe boxes, flexible soles, and zero heel drop offered by various brands via the specified e-commerce platform.

The increasing popularity of such footwear stems from a desire for improved foot health and biomechanics. Proponents suggest benefits such as strengthened foot muscles, enhanced balance, and reduced risk of certain foot problems. The concept aligns with evolutionary principles, aiming to replicate the natural barefoot condition that humans experienced for millennia. This category offers an alternative to conventional, heavily cushioned and structured shoes.

Appropriate footwear is critical for individuals engaged in parcel delivery for large online retailers. The demands of the occupation involve prolonged periods of walking, lifting, and navigating various terrains and weather conditions, necessitating durable and supportive shoe choices. The selection of footwear directly impacts a driver’s comfort, safety, and overall performance on the job.

Investing in quality footwear offers numerous advantages for delivery personnel. Proper support reduces the risk of foot, ankle, and back injuries, contributing to fewer work-related absences. Enhanced comfort minimizes fatigue, allowing for greater efficiency and improved delivery times. Furthermore, durable materials provide protection from potential hazards encountered during deliveries, ensuring longevity of the footwear investment. Historically, inadequate footwear options have been a contributing factor to discomfort and injury among delivery workers, highlighting the significance of addressing this need with informed purchasing decisions.
